We know that IIS can host multiple websites[2] on one server. IIS uses the IP, port and host header to distinguish between the websites. Can the NAT router use the same information? In general, no, it cannot. A NAT router usually works on the Network Layer, and maybe also Transport Layer, of the OSI model[3].

Jan 04, 2013 · Two of the most common forms of Network Address Translation (NAT) are dynamic Port Address Translation (PAT) and Static NAT. PAT is the many-to-one form of NAT implemented in many small office and home networks where many internal hosts, typically using RFC 1918 addresses such as 192.168.0.0/24, share a single external address on the public Internet. For a 1-to-1 NAT configuration, both DNAT and SNAT are used to NAT all traffic from an external IP address to an internal IP address and vice-versa. Typically, a 1-to-1 NAT rule omits the destination port (all ports) and replaces the protocol with either all or ip.
